재원 넘버
매우 쉬움
유형
프로그래밍
배점
100점
참여자
196
정답률
86.2%
6
7
문제
재원이가 특별히 좋아하는 3가지 수가 있다.
첫번째, 2라는 수를 좋아한다. 2는 자연수에서 처음으로 등장하는 짝수이며, 유일한 짝수인 소수이기 때문이다.
두번째, 3이라는 수를 좋아한다. 3은 "세 살 버릇 여든까지 간다", "구슬이 서 말이라도 꿰어야 보배" 등 우리나라 속담에도 자주 등장하며 이전 두 자연수(1, 2)의 합과 같은 유일한 자연수이다.
마지막으로 재원이는 6이라는 수를 좋아한다. 6은 가장 작은 완전수이고, 재원이가 좋아하는 나머지 두 수의 곱이다.
재원이는 본인이 좋아하는 수로만 구성된 수를 재원 넘버라고 부르기로 했다. 예를 들어, 23, 366, 623226 등은 재원 넘버이지만 620, 1984, 123456789 등은 재원 넘버가 아니다. 이때 재원이는 n자리를 넘지 않는 수 중에서 재원 넘버의 개수를 알고 싶어한다. 재원이를 위해 대신 답을 구해주자.
입력
첫째 줄에 정수 n이 주어진다.
출력
n자리를 넘지 않는 수 중에서 재원 넘버의 개수를 출력한다.